ベストアンサー ワード:コンボボックス 2005/03/09 09:02 コントロールツールボックスでコンボボックスを設定したいです。 選択肢はどのように設定すればよいか教えてください。 みんなの回答 (2) 専門家の回答 質問者が選んだベストアンサー ベストアンサー うぃず(@Wizard_Zero) ベストアンサー率69% (344/495) 2005/03/11 11:32 回答No.2 #1 Wizard_Zeroです。 マクロコードです。Alt+F11でコード編集画面になります。コードは、Project - ThisDocument に書きます。 マクロを実行するには、[ツール]→[マクロ]→[マクロ](あるいはAlt+F8)で呼び出します。 文書を開いた時に追加されている状態にしたければ、Document_Openイベント内に記述します。 Private Sub Document_Open() Call ComboBox1.AddItem("AAA") Call ComboBox1.AddItem("BBB") Call ComboBox1.AddItem("CCC") Call ComboBox1.AddItem("DDD") End Sub VBA(マクロ)の基礎的な知識は必要です。 質問者 お礼 2005/03/12 22:46 ありがとうございした できました!!! 助かりました。 広告を見て全文表示する ログインすると、全ての回答が全文表示されます。 通報する ありがとう 0 その他の回答 (1) うぃず(@Wizard_Zero) ベストアンサー率69% (344/495) 2005/03/09 11:34 回答No.1 Wizard_Zeroと申します。 VBならListプロパティで直接設定できるのですが、VBAでは出来ないようです。コードで選択項目(リストアイテム)を追加してください。 こんな感じです。 Private Sub Test() Call ComboBox1.AddItem("AAA") Call ComboBox1.AddItem("BBB") Call ComboBox1.AddItem("CCC") Call ComboBox1.AddItem("DDD") End Sub 質問者 補足 2005/03/09 23:41 ありがとうございます!! 試してみたのですが,やり方がよくないようで,うまくいきませんでした。 WORD文書自体のマクロのコードでしょうか・・? 広告を見て全文表示する ログインすると、全ての回答が全文表示されます。 通報する ありがとう 0 カテゴリ パソコン・スマートフォンWindowsWindows NT・2000 関連するQ&A エクセル、コンボボックス/フォームのとコントロールツールボックスの エクセル2000です。 今まではワークシートにフォームのコンボボックスを貼って使ってきました。 でも色を変えたり出来ないので、今度はコントロールツールボックスからコンボボックスを貼ってみました。 質問ですが、コンボボックスに表示させるリストを設定するのに、これまでのフォームのコンボボックスだと書式設定で入力範囲をカーソルをあてて一度に簡単に指定できたのですが、コントロールツールボックスのコンボボックスだとそれが出来ません。VBEditorのプロパティのところのListFillRangeの右側にいちいち手でSheet1!A1:A5のように打ち込まなければならないようです。これではけっこう手間がかかってしまいます。 わたしのやりかたが間違っているのでしょうか? コンボBOXについて エクセルで、コンボBOXをコントロールツールBOXから作成した場合、その中に例えば名簿などのリスト一覧を挿入するにはどのようにしたらよいでしょうか?ユーザーフォーム?で作らないといけませんでしょうか?よろしくお願いいたいます。 コンボボックスのドロップダウンリストの設定 Excelのコントロールツールボックスからコンボボックスを作成したのですが、マウスのホイールをスクロールするとドロップダウンリストがコンボボックスの頭から離れてしまいます。 フォームツールバーから作成すれば離れないのですが、VBAでリンクを設定する関係でコントロールツールボックスから作成したいのです。 離れないように設定するにはどうしたらいいのでしょうか。 教えてください。宜しくお願いいたします。 携帯料金を賢く見直す!格安SIMと端末選びのポイントは? OKWAVE コラム Excel2010のコンボボックスについて ActiveXコントロールのコンボボックスについて質問です。 ListFillRangeに一番上に文字列・以下は日付の入ったセル(日付の書式はyyyy/mm/dd)を設定しています。 コンボボックスで選択する際にリストの表示は設定したセルの通りなのですが、日付を選択するとコンボボックスのテキストエリア?の表示が標準に(41172のように)なってしまいます。 これをyyyy/mm/ddのように表示することは可能でしょうか? プロパティのどこをどのようにしたら良いのでしょうか? お願いします。 エクセルのシートにコンボボックスを配置しようとしています。 エクセルのシートにコンボボックスを配置しようとしています。 コントロールツールボックスのコンボボックスは、見た目があまりよくないところが 気になります。 ドロップダウンのボタンのデザインが角ばってることや シートのフォントと同一のフォントに設定してもちょっと違う(なぜ?)とこなど、 気にいりません。 フォームのコントロールは名前が変更できず、VBの関数がドロップ1_Change()などとなるため、 後に管理しづらそうで心配しています。 コントロールツールボックスのコンボボックスの見た目を改善する方法、または、 フォームのコントロールの名前を変更する方法がありましたら、 教えてください!! コンボボックスからコンボへ 私はホームページを黙過、勉強中のものです。 いま、ホームページ上に上下の所にコンボボックスを設置し、コンボボックスから選択肢を選ぶと下のコンボボックスが上のコンボボックスの選択肢によって選択する値を変える仕組みを作っています。 ほぼ完成しました。ただ一つだけ問題解決できません。それは選択をしてもらい画面が切り替わった時に入力ミスをしてしまった人は前の画面に戻ります。その時に上と下のコンボボックスのうち下のコンボボックスに入れてもらった値が消えてしまう事です。更に下のコンボボックスを選択しようとすると値が全て消えてしまっているので選択できません。もう一度上のコンボに値を入れ直すとまた下のコンボも値をかえすのですが、それでは入力者にだいぶ手間をかけてしまう事になります。 どうか教えて頂けないでしょうか。 この仕組みはすべてジャバで作りました。 お願します。 Access フォーム コンボボックス フォーム上のコンボボックスの選択したデータをテーブルに保存するにはどのようにすれば宜しいのでしょうか? 実際のものは、社員が複数人表示されていまして、その社員一人一人が1日ごとの出勤が可能か不可能かをコンボボックスから選択しテーブルに書き込みたいのですが、その社員一覧のテキストボックスと出勤可・不のコンボ(コントロールソースにてテーブルの各日付ごとに設定)をフォームに作ったところ、社員一覧と社員に対するコンボがずらっと表示さるのですが、コンボを選択しようとしますと下部に「このコントロールは式○○に連結しているため編集できません。」と表示されます。 長文になり、尚且つかなり分かりづらい説明で申し訳ございませんが宜しくお願い致します。 Excel2000のコンボボックスで... 「Excel2000 SR-1」を使っています。 ファイルを新規作成し、シート上に「コントロール ツールボックス」中から コンボボックスを作成しました。 作成したコンボボックスのプロパティで"オブジェクトを印刷する"にチェックを 入れるとボックス右端にある下向きの三角形まで印刷され、 "オブジェクトを印刷する"のチェックを外すと、そのコンボボックスは 何も印刷されません。 できれば下向きの三角形がない状態で、印刷したいのですが、 どうしたら良いのでしょうか。 Accessのコンボボックスについて・・・ こんにちは、Accessのフォームにコンボボックスを設置して、以下のような事ができないかと悩んでおります。よろしくお願い致します。 フォーム内には、部署名・氏名・住所・商品名など、クエリの列名をテキストボックスにて設置してあります。 フォーム内に別の(客先名専用)クエリでコンボボックスを設置し、コントロールソースには会社名を選択しています。 フォームビューでそのコンボボックスからひとつの会社名を選択すると、別の(客先名専用)クエリからでも、フォーム内にあるテキストボックス名と同じ列名であればテキストボックスに表示が可能ではないかと思っています。が、現在の状態だとコントロールソースで選択した会社名のみの表示だけです。どこかで設定する機能があるのか難しいVBでの設定しかないのか、それもわかりません。是非、この方法がおわかりになられる方ご教示下さいます様お願い致します。わかりずらい説明で申し訳ございませんが、よろしくお願い致します。 コンボボックスが空白になってしまう Excelの開発メニューにある、フォーム コントロール→コンボ ボックス (フォーム コントロール)の使い方について質問です。 1つのシートにコンボボックスを10個並べ、「いいえ」「はい」の2択のみで、10問の質問表のようなものを作っています。 初期状態で全ての項目で「いいえ」を表示させておき、回答者にはそのうち当てはまるものだけを「はい」に選択し直して欲しいのですが、初期状態で全てのコンボボックスを「いいえ」にしておく方法がわかりません。 全て「いいえ」にした上でそのExcelファイルを保存しましたが、再度開いた際に、なぜか全てのコンボボックスが空白になってしまいます。▼を押すとまたきちんと選択はできるのですが。 コンボボックス 初期値 と検索すると解決方法らしきものがヒットするのですが、コードを入力するといった内容で全く理解できませんでした。 お恥ずかしながらコードのことは全く分からないので、もう少し簡単に解決方法はありませんでしょうか。 エクセル コンボボックスで選んだ文字を エクセルにて コントロール ツールボックスで、コンボボックスを作りました。 コンボボックス内の項目は都道府県名を選べるようにした場合 北海道を選んだらA1に北海道 沖縄を選んだらA1に沖縄と コンボボックスで選んだ文字がA1へ返されるようにしたいのですが どのようにすれば宜しいのでしょうか? ご存知の方いらっしゃいましたら宜しくお願い申し上げます。 コンボボックスのスクロール エクセルのフォームコントロール([表示]→[ツールバー]→[フォーム])、コンボボックスで文書番号を管理しています。 (※フォームコントロールと呼んで良いのかわかりませんが…) 通常はコンボボックスで文書番号を選択するのですが、リンクするセルの直接入力も可能としています。 リンクするセルが直接入力され変更されたら、コンボボックスもそれに対応する行に移動し、選択されてはいるのですが、自動でスクロールしてくれません。 スクロールバーで調整すれば良いのですが、これを自動(マクロ等)でする方法はあるのでしょうか? ヤバいパソコンが壊れたかも!?事前に知っておきたい3つの兆候と対策 OKWAVE コラム コンボボックスのコントロール コンボボックスの書式設定について教えていただけますか? コンボボックスのコントロールの《リンクするセル》を簡単に変更する方法はありますか? コンボボックスを30コ作りたいのですが、コンボボックスをコピーすると 《リンクするセル》も同じものがコピーされてしまいます。 関数のように順番にセル番号が変化しません。 これをひとつづつ手入力をするのが大変なので こーすると早いよ! などの方法があったら教えていただけませんか? よろしくお願い致します。 Accessコンボボックス Access2000でコンボボックスで日付を選択できるように したいとおもっています。 リストは、予め1999年~2010年をセットするなどして 月・日についてもコンボボックスを作成しています。 規定値ではformat(year(date()),"0000")などとして 現在日時から年・月・日を取得しています。 コンボボックス選択後、一つのデータとして入れ込んでいます。 次からは前のデータを参照し、コンボボックスは 予めその行が選択されているようにしたいのですが、 うまくいきません。 レコードから年・月・日などを取って コントロールソースに =format( year([tx_date]), "0000" ) ※tx_dateには"2002/12/18"という形で入っています。 を入力すると、コンボボックスを選択することが できません。 上記のような状況を打開する策をお教えいただけませんでしょうか? よろしくお願いいたします。 わかりにくくてすみません。 コンボボックスについて 2007です。いつもお世話になります。 フォーム上にチェックボックスがあります。 チェックが入った時点で同じフォーム上のコンボボックスのリストから特定のものを選択したいです。 しかし、チェックか゛入っていなければそのコンボボックスのリストから特定のものを除いたものを選択するようにする・・出来るでしょうか? チェックありならばコンボボックスの値集合ソース1.2.3の内の2だけを チェックなしならばコンボボックスの値集合ソース1.2.3の内の1.3だけしか選択出来ない というイメージです。 分からないなりに =IIf([チェック1]="true","1,"2" Or "3") にしたら、リストから選択どころか、-1という数字が出てきてしまいました。 コンボボックスについて コンボボックスで値を入れておきそこからコンボがスタートできるようにしたいと思っています。 具体的には時間の数値をコンボボックスで用意します。 時間を取得するプログラムを入れ込み、画面が出た時点で現在の時間をコンボボックスの時間数値で選択されている格好にしたいのです。これはいつも同じ数字ではなく時間によって選択されているコンボボックスの数値が異なるという事になります。 どうかサンプルコードなどありましたら教えて下さい。 かなり苦戦しました。 コンボボックス コンボボックスから選択した内容によってそれに関するコンボボックスの内容を変えたいと思っています。 例えば コンボボックスA 書類1 分類a 書類2 分類a 書類3 分類b 書類4 分類c コンボボックスB 提出先1 分類a 提出先2 分類b 提出先3 分類b 提出先4 分類c と言う風になっているのですが、 コンボボックスAの書類1を選択したらコンボボックスB と共通の分類の提出先名がコンボボックスに表示したいのです。 書類3を選択すると、コンボボックスBには提出先2、提出先3が表示されるといった感じです。 ACCESS2000を使用しています。 よろしくお願いします。 EXCELで使用するコンボボックス内のレイアウトについて EXCELで使用するコンボボックスのレイアウトのことでお聞きしたいことがあります。 コントロールツールボックスでコンボボックスをシートに置いているのですが、 コンボボックスに表示される文字がボックス内の上に張り付いてしまっています。 この文字の縦位置をボックス内の真ん中の位置にもってくるにはどうしたらよろしいのでしょうか。 プロパティを色々いじってみましたが、どうもうまくいきません。 どうぞよろしくお願いいたします。 Excelのフォームコントロールのコンボボックス。 とあるファイルで、Excelの開発→フォームコントロール→コンボボックスで 中の値を選択すれば、その数値の倍率にシートがズームされるという機能のモノがありました。 それをやりたいのですが、どうすればいいのでしょうか。 コンボボックスを設置して、書式設定などからプロパティなど見ましたがいまいちわかりません。 チェックボックス・コンボボックス エクセルのチェックボックス・コンボボックスについて教えて下さい。 チェックボックス・コンボボックスを作成しリストから選択すると、リンクするセルには番号が表示されてしまいます。以前は正確にリスト名が表示されていました。 どこか設定のようなものを変えてしまったのでしょうか?初心者なものでよく分かりません。どうかよろしくお願いします。 注目のQ&A 「You」や「I」が入った曲といえば? Part2 結婚について考えていない大学生の彼氏について 関東の方に聞きたいです 大阪万博について 駅の清涼飲料水自販機 不倫の慰謝料の請求について 新型コロナウイルスがもたらした功績について教えて 旧姓を使う理由。 回復メディアの保存方法 好きな人を諦める方法 小諸市(長野県)在住でスキーやスノボをする方の用具 カテゴリ パソコン・スマートフォン Windows Windows 11Windows 10Windows 8Windows 7Windows VistaWindows XPWindows MeWindows NT・2000Windows 95・98その他(Windows) カテゴリ一覧を見る OKWAVE コラム 突然のトラブル?プリンター・メール・LINE編 携帯料金を賢く見直す!格安SIMと端末選びのポイントは? 友達って必要?友情って何だろう 大震災時の現実とは?私たちができる備え 「結婚相談所は恥ずかしい」は時代遅れ!負け組の誤解と出会いの掴み方 あなたにピッタリな商品が見つかる! OKWAVE セレクト コスメ化粧品 化粧水・クレンジングなど 健康食品・サプリ コンブチャなど バス用品 入浴剤・アミノ酸シャンプーなど スマホアプリ マッチングアプリなど ヘアケア 白髪染めヘアカラーなど インターネット回線 プロバイダ、光回線など
お礼
ありがとうございした できました!!! 助かりました。